Chinese scientists found a solution to age-related infertility
Chinese scientists have developed a new method to identify and eliminate the causes of decreased fertility with age in women. This was reported by Zamin.uz.

The news was reported by the Xinhua agency. The research was conducted by specialists from Nankai University, and the results were published in the journal "Cell Reports Medicine".

According to scientist Li Sen, ribosomal dysfunction is a significant factor in the decline of egg quality, which had not received sufficient attention previously. Studies show that after the age of 35, there is excessive activation of ribosomal genes.

As a result, protein synthesis is disrupted, errors occur during chromosome separation, and embryo development weakens. Scientists tested the drug rapamycin, which slows ribosomal translation, to stabilize this process.

Short-term therapy reduced ribosomal activity, restored protein balance, and improved egg quality. Small clinical trials also showed positive results.

After treatment, several women produced high-quality blastocysts, increasing the likelihood of a healthy pregnancy. U Syusin, a representative of Shansi Children's Hospital, evaluated this approach as an important step in treating age-related infertility.

However, extensive clinical trials are necessary to confirm the full effectiveness of the drug. This method is expected to open new opportunities for solving pregnancy problems in the future.
